Ever wondered why you have an affinity for a particular style of jewellery? The small style choices we make, including the jewellery that we choose to wear, can actually go beyond just choosing something because we think it looks nice—it can often reflect deeper personality traits. 

Here, we’re exploring how the jewellery you wear as an entrepreneur or business owner can mirror your leadership habits and preferences. 

Photo by Logan Delaney on Unsplash

Bold Statement Pieces Reflect Decisive, Confident Leadership

If you’re a fan of chunky necklaces, oversized rings, or jewellery in bright colours, this often signals confidence.

So, there’s a good chance that if you often wear these pieces, you’re a leader who’s capable of making quick decisions and you’re not afraid of standing out. You’re likely also comfortable setting the tone in a room.

Minimalist Jewellery Shows a Focused, Practical Approach

Let’s say you’re more into minimalist jewellery, like simple studs, fine chains, simple pearl pieces, and understated rings. If you love delicate, pretty jewellery like the pieces featured in Freya Pearls’ South Sea pearl earrings collection, this suggests you lead with clarity and efficiency.

The minimalist style often belongs to leaders who value productivity and like your teams to operate with precision. If you’re in this category, you probably prefer actions to speak louder than accessories.

Vintage or Heirloom Pieces Indicate Thoughtful, Values-Driven Leadership

Any business owner or leader who wears a lot of antique jewellery or meaningful family items is likely someone who takes a more traditional and loyal leadership approach, with a long-term vision for success. 

If you’re a big fan of vintage or heirloom pieces, you probably prioritise legacy, integrity, and people over trends, and this feeds into your actions as a leader as much as your choice of accessories. Your leadership style may also involve balancing the past (what worked well? What can we learn from?) with future goals.

Creative or Eclectic Jewellery Points to Innovative, Open-Minded Leadership

If you like to get creative and mix things up with your jewellery choices, this can also say a lot about how you like to lead your team. Leaders who wear jewellery with mixed materials or handmade designs, or anyone who likes to pair pieces together in unexpected combinations, tend to be more creative in their leadership approach, too.

You’re more likely to be open to innovation and value new ideas if you’re personally a more creative person, as reflected by your jewellery choices. You’re also probably more willing to embrace change and may encourage your team to work in a collaborative, experimental environment.
